Discussion:
[Mondo-devel] Mondo won't make bootable DVD (CentOS 7.2)
SUPERSAC Michel
2017-05-18 12:38:20 UTC
Permalink
Hello,

Trying to backup a CentOS 7.2 (7.2.1511) Server (HP Z440), first using 3.2.2 stable version and 3.3.0 test version.
mondoarchive -O -V -H -r -p $HOSTNAME -E "$EXCLUDE_LIST" -N -d /dev/cdrom -g -s 4480m -9 -S '/tmp' -T '/tmp' -l GRUB -z
When burning DVD, no "boot" options are used when calling growisofs....See log attached.

The resulting DVD won't boot.

Our server has no internet access so I did download rpms from ftp.mondorescue.org<ftp://ftp.mondorescue.org>, and then installed them locally so I surely missed something.

First set of rpms installed (yum localinstall) :

afio-2.5-1.centos7.x86_64.rpm
afio-debuginfo-2.5-1.centos7.x86_64.rpm
buffer-1.19-8.centos7.x86_64.rpm
buffer-debuginfo-1.19-8.centos7.x86_64.rpm
mindi-3.0.2-1.centos7.x86_64.rpm
mindi-busybox-1.21.1-1.centos7.x86_64.rpm
mindi-debuginfo-2.1.8-1.centos7.x86_64.rpm
mondo-3.2.2-1.centos7.x86_64.rpm
mondo-debuginfo-3.2.2-1.centos7.x86_64.rpm
pbmkbm-0.14.4-1.centos7.noarch.rpm
perl-File-BaseDir-0.03-14.el7.noarch.rpm
perl-File-DesktopEntry-0.08-1.el7.noarch.rpm
perl-File-MimeInfo-0.21-1.el7.noarch.rpm
perl-IO-Interface-1.05-2.el7.x86_64.rpm
perl-Module-ScanDeps-1.10-3.el7.noarch.rpm
perl-MondoRescue-3.2.2-1.centos7.noarch.rpm
perl-Net-IPv4Addr-0.10-6.el7.noarch.rpm
perl-ProjectBuilder-0.14.4-1.centos7.noarch.rpm
project-builder-0.14.4-1.centos7.noarch.rpm
rpmbootstrap-0.14.4-1.centos7.noarch.rpm

Second set :

mindi-3.3.0-0.20170315045057.s3654.centos7.x86_64.rpm
mindi-busybox-1.25.1-0.20170117201019.s3648.centos7.x86_64.rpm
mondo-3.3.0-0.20170315045057.s3654.centos7.x86_64.rpm
mondo-debuginfo-3.3.0-0.20170315045057.s3654.centos7.x86_64.rpm
pbmkbm-0.14.5-0.20170323110927.s2220.centos7.noarch.rpm
perl-MondoRescue-3.3.0-0.20170315045057.s3654.centos7.noarch.rpm
perl-ProjectBuilder-0.14.5-0.20170323110927.s2220.centos7.noarch.rpm
project-builder-0.14.5-0.20170323110927.s2220.centos7.noarch.rpm
rpmbootstrap-0.14.5-0.20170323110927.s2220.centos7.noarch.rpm


We backup our RHEL7 servers (Z440 too) with mondo successfully (version 3.2.1), with the same options.

For the moment we're using a workaround on Centos, using mondo to ISOs with option -A growisofs -dvd-compat -Z /dev/cdrom=_ISO_

Any idea why mondo doesn't directly burn bootable dvd on Centos 7.2 ?

Best regards
Mike




"Ce message est destin? exclusivement aux personnes ou entit?s auxquelles il est adress? et peut contenir des informations privil?gi?es ou confidentielles. Si vous avez re?u ce document par erreur, merci de nous l'indiquer par retour, de ne pas le transmettre et de proc?der ? sa destruction.

This message is solely intended for the use of the individual or entity to which it is addressed and may contain information that is privileged or confidential. If you have received this communication by error, please notify us immediately by electronic mail, do not disclose it and delete the original message."
Gattegno, Victor
2017-05-18 12:52:34 UTC
Permalink
Hi Michel,

Maybe it's this issue?
http://trac.mondorescue.org/changeset/3599

You can check that in your /usr/sbin/mindi shell-script.

Rgds, Victor

From: SUPERSAC Michel [mailto:***@rte-france.com]
Sent: jeudi 18 mai 2017 14:38
To: mondo-***@lists.sourceforge.net
Subject: [Mondo-devel] Mondo won't make bootable DVD (CentOS 7.2)

Hello,

Trying to backup a CentOS 7.2 (7.2.1511) Server (HP Z440), first using 3.2.2 stable version and 3.3.0 test version.
mondoarchive -O -V -H -r -p $HOSTNAME -E "$EXCLUDE_LIST" -N -d /dev/cdrom -g -s 4480m -9 -S '/tmp' -T '/tmp' -l GRUB -z
When burning DVD, no "boot" options are used when calling growisofs....See log attached.

The resulting DVD won't boot.

Our server has no internet access so I did download rpms from ftp.mondorescue.org<ftp://ftp.mondorescue.org>, and then installed them locally so I surely missed something.

First set of rpms installed (yum localinstall) :

afio-2.5-1.centos7.x86_64.rpm
afio-debuginfo-2.5-1.centos7.x86_64.rpm
buffer-1.19-8.centos7.x86_64.rpm
buffer-debuginfo-1.19-8.centos7.x86_64.rpm
mindi-3.0.2-1.centos7.x86_64.rpm
mindi-busybox-1.21.1-1.centos7.x86_64.rpm
mindi-debuginfo-2.1.8-1.centos7.x86_64.rpm
mondo-3.2.2-1.centos7.x86_64.rpm
mondo-debuginfo-3.2.2-1.centos7.x86_64.rpm
pbmkbm-0.14.4-1.centos7.noarch.rpm
perl-File-BaseDir-0.03-14.el7.noarch.rpm
perl-File-DesktopEntry-0.08-1.el7.noarch.rpm
perl-File-MimeInfo-0.21-1.el7.noarch.rpm
perl-IO-Interface-1.05-2.el7.x86_64.rpm
perl-Module-ScanDeps-1.10-3.el7.noarch.rpm
perl-MondoRescue-3.2.2-1.centos7.noarch.rpm
perl-Net-IPv4Addr-0.10-6.el7.noarch.rpm
perl-ProjectBuilder-0.14.4-1.centos7.noarch.rpm
project-builder-0.14.4-1.centos7.noarch.rpm
rpmbootstrap-0.14.4-1.centos7.noarch.rpm

Second set :

mindi-3.3.0-0.20170315045057.s3654.centos7.x86_64.rpm
mindi-busybox-1.25.1-0.20170117201019.s3648.centos7.x86_64.rpm
mondo-3.3.0-0.20170315045057.s3654.centos7.x86_64.rpm
mondo-debuginfo-3.3.0-0.20170315045057.s3654.centos7.x86_64.rpm
pbmkbm-0.14.5-0.20170323110927.s2220.centos7.noarch.rpm
perl-MondoRescue-3.3.0-0.20170315045057.s3654.centos7.noarch.rpm
perl-ProjectBuilder-0.14.5-0.20170323110927.s2220.centos7.noarch.rpm
project-builder-0.14.5-0.20170323110927.s2220.centos7.noarch.rpm
rpmbootstrap-0.14.5-0.20170323110927.s2220.centos7.noarch.rpm


We backup our RHEL7 servers (Z440 too) with mondo successfully (version 3.2.1), with the same options.

For the moment we're using a workaround on Centos, using mondo to ISOs with option -A growisofs -dvd-compat -Z /dev/cdrom=_ISO_

Any idea why mondo doesn't directly burn bootable dvd on Centos 7.2 ?

Best regards
Mike




"Ce message est destiné exclusivement aux personnes ou entités auxquelles il est adressé et peut contenir des informations privilégiées ou confidentielles. Si vous avez reçu ce document par erreur, merci de nous l'indiquer par retour, de ne pas le transmettre et de procéder à sa destruction.

This message is solely intended for the use of the individual or entity to which it is addressed and may contain information that is privileged or confidential. If you have received this communication by error, please notify us immediately by electronic mail, do not disclose it and delete the original message."
caerdid
2017-05-18 14:29:39 UTC
Permalink
Thx Victor,


I checked mindi script and it already includes this change.

Michel.

P.S : I've seen your answer browsing the mailing list, but didn't
receive any mail,

need to check my registration options....

Victor wrote :


Hi Michel,

Maybe it's this issue?http://trac.mondorescue.org/changeset/3599

You can check that in your /usr/sbin/mindi shell-script.

Rgds, Victor

From: SUPERSAC Michel [mailto:***@...]
Sent: jeudi 18 mai 2017 14:38
To: mondo-***@...
Subject: [Mondo-devel] Mondo won't make bootable DVD (CentOS 7.2)

Hello,

Trying to backup a CentOS 7.2 (7.2.1511) Server (HP Z440), first using
3.2.2 stable version and 3.3.0 test version.
mondoarchive -O -V -H -r -p $HOSTNAME -E "$EXCLUDE_LIST" -N -d /dev/cdrom -g -s 4480m -9 -S '/tmp' -T '/tmp' -l GRUB -z
When burning DVD, no "boot" options are used when calling
growisofs....See log attached.

The resulting DVD won't boot.

Our server has no internet access so I did download rpms from
ftp.mondorescue.org<ftp://ftp.mondorescue.org>;, and then installed
them locally so I surely missed something.

First set of rpms installed (yum localinstall) :

afio-2.5-1.centos7.x86_64.rpm
afio-debuginfo-2.5-1.centos7.x86_64.rpm
buffer-1.19-8.centos7.x86_64.rpm
buffer-debuginfo-1.19-8.centos7.x86_64.rpm
mindi-3.0.2-1.centos7.x86_64.rpm
mindi-busybox-1.21.1-1.centos7.x86_64.rpm
mindi-debuginfo-2.1.8-1.centos7.x86_64.rpm
mondo-3.2.2-1.centos7.x86_64.rpm
mondo-debuginfo-3.2.2-1.centos7.x86_64.rpm
pbmkbm-0.14.4-1.centos7.noarch.rpm
perl-File-BaseDir-0.03-14.el7.noarch.rpm
perl-File-DesktopEntry-0.08-1.el7.noarch.rpm
perl-File-MimeInfo-0.21-1.el7.noarch.rpm
perl-IO-Interface-1.05-2.el7.x86_64.rpm
perl-Module-ScanDeps-1.10-3.el7.noarch.rpm
perl-MondoRescue-3.2.2-1.centos7.noarch.rpm
perl-Net-IPv4Addr-0.10-6.el7.noarch.rpm
perl-ProjectBuilder-0.14.4-1.centos7.noarch.rpm
project-builder-0.14.4-1.centos7.noarch.rpm
rpmbootstrap-0.14.4-1.centos7.noarch.rpm

Second set :

mindi-3.3.0-0.20170315045057.s3654.centos7.x86_64.rpm
mindi-busybox-1.25.1-0.20170117201019.s3648.centos7.x86_64.rpm
mondo-3.3.0-0.20170315045057.s3654.centos7.x86_64.rpm
mondo-debuginfo-3.3.0-0.20170315045057.s3654.centos7.x86_64.rpm
pbmkbm-0.14.5-0.20170323110927.s2220.centos7.noarch.rpm
perl-MondoRescue-3.3.0-0.20170315045057.s3654.centos7.noarch.rpm
perl-ProjectBuilder-0.14.5-0.20170323110927.s2220.centos7.noarch.rpm
project-builder-0.14.5-0.20170323110927.s2220.centos7.noarch.rpm
rpmbootstrap-0.14.5-0.20170323110927.s2220.centos7.noarch.rpm


We backup our RHEL7 servers (Z440 too) with mondo successfully
(version 3.2.1), with the same options.

For the moment we're using a workaround on Centos, using mondo to ISOs
with option -A growisofs -dvd-compat -Z /dev/cdrom=_ISO_

Any idea why mondo doesn't directly burn bootable dvd on Centos 7.2 ?

Best regards
Mike
Bruno Cornec
2017-06-06 18:25:46 UTC
Permalink
Hello Michel,
Post by SUPERSAC Michel
Trying to backup a CentOS 7.2 (7.2.1511) Server (HP Z440), first using 3.2.2 stable version and 3.3.0 test version.
mondoarchive -O -V -H -r -p $HOSTNAME -E "$EXCLUDE_LIST" -N -d /dev/cdrom -g -s 4480m -9 -S '/tmp' -T '/tmp' -l GRUB -z
When burning DVD, no "boot" options are used when calling growisofs....See log attached.
The resulting DVD won't boot.
I agree with you, this is a bug :-(
Post by SUPERSAC Michel
We backup our RHEL7 servers (Z440 too) with mondo successfully (version 3.2.1), with the same options.
For the moment we're using a workaround on Centos, using mondo to ISOs with option -A growisofs -dvd-compat -Z /dev/cdrom=_ISO_
Good idea. The bug for me is linked to 3.3.9. Thanks for providing that feedback the final version will have the ifx (hopefully).
Post by SUPERSAC Michel
Any idea why mondo doesn't directly burn bootable dvd on Centos 7.2 ?
Yes. That patch should fix it:
http://trac.mondorescue.org/changeset/3665

New packages are available at ftp://ftp.mondorescue.org/test/centos/7/x86_64 for you to test.
(you only need mondo-3.3.0-0.20170606202108.s3665M.centos7.x86_64.rpm)

Bruno.
--
HPE EMEA EG FLOSS Technology Strategist http://www.hpe.com/engage/opensource
Open Source Profession, WW Linux Community Lead http://github.com/bcornec
FLOSS projects: http://mondorescue.org http://project-builder.org
Musique ancienne? http://www.musique-ancienne.org http://www.medieval.org
caerdid
2017-06-06 21:16:41 UTC
Permalink
Hello Bruno

I don't work tomorrow (wednesday) so I will get the fix on Thursday.

Thanks for answering and all that work you do with Mindi/Mondo.

Michel
Post by Bruno Cornec
Hello Michel,
Post by SUPERSAC Michel
Trying to backup a CentOS 7.2 (7.2.1511) Server (HP Z440), first using
3.2.2 stable version and 3.3.0 test version.
mondoarchive -O -V -H -r -p $HOSTNAME -E "$EXCLUDE_LIST" -N -d
/dev/cdrom -g -s 4480m -9 -S '/tmp' -T '/tmp' -l GRUB -z
When burning DVD, no "boot" options are used when calling
growisofs....See log attached.
The resulting DVD won't boot.
I agree with you, this is a bug :-(
We backup our RHEL7 servers (Z440 too) with mondo successfully (version
Post by SUPERSAC Michel
3.2.1), with the same options.
For the moment we're using a workaround on Centos, using mondo to ISOs
with option -A growisofs -dvd-compat -Z /dev/cdrom=_ISO_
Good idea. The bug for me is linked to 3.3.9. Thanks for providing that
feedback the final version will have the ifx (hopefully).
Any idea why mondo doesn't directly burn bootable dvd on Centos 7.2 ?
http://trac.mondorescue.org/changeset/3665
New packages are available at ftp://ftp.mondorescue.org/test
/centos/7/x86_64 for you to test.
(you only need mondo-3.3.0-0.20170606202108.s3665M.centos7.x86_64.rpm)
Bruno.
--
HPE EMEA EG FLOSS Technology Strategist http://www.hpe.com/engage/open
source
Open Source Profession, WW Linux Community Lead
http://github.com/bcornec FLOSS projects: http://mondorescue.org
http://project-builder.org
Musique ancienne? http://www.musique-ancienne.org
http://www.medieval.org
------------------------------------------------------------
------------------
Check out the vibrant tech community on one of the world's most
engaging tech sites, Slashdot.org! http://sdm.link/slashdot
_______________________________________________
Mondo-devel mailing list
https://lists.sourceforge.net/lists/listinfo/mondo-devel
caerdid
2017-06-08 15:52:22 UTC
Permalink
Hello Bruno,

The patch didn't fix our issue.

I join mondoarchive's log, you'll see that boot options are still missing
when growisofs is called.

Looking the 3665 changeset, I realize I didn't mention an potential
important information.

Our Centos install is not UEFI, it does boot on legacy mode only... and the
patch seems to refer to uefi.

Shall we switch to UEFI ?

Do you need a higher verbose log level ?

Best regards,

Michel.
Post by Bruno Cornec
Hello Michel,
Post by SUPERSAC Michel
Trying to backup a CentOS 7.2 (7.2.1511) Server (HP Z440), first using
3.2.2 stable version and 3.3.0 test version.
mondoarchive -O -V -H -r -p $HOSTNAME -E "$EXCLUDE_LIST" -N -d
/dev/cdrom -g -s 4480m -9 -S '/tmp' -T '/tmp' -l GRUB -z
When burning DVD, no "boot" options are used when calling
growisofs....See log attached.
The resulting DVD won't boot.
I agree with you, this is a bug :-(
We backup our RHEL7 servers (Z440 too) with mondo successfully (version
Post by SUPERSAC Michel
3.2.1), with the same options.
For the moment we're using a workaround on Centos, using mondo to ISOs
with option -A growisofs -dvd-compat -Z /dev/cdrom=_ISO_
Good idea. The bug for me is linked to 3.3.9. Thanks for providing that
feedback the final version will have the ifx (hopefully).
Any idea why mondo doesn't directly burn bootable dvd on Centos 7.2 ?
http://trac.mondorescue.org/changeset/3665
New packages are available at ftp://ftp.mondorescue.org/test
/centos/7/x86_64 for you to test.
(you only need mondo-3.3.0-0.20170606202108.s3665M.centos7.x86_64.rpm)
Bruno.
--
HPE EMEA EG FLOSS Technology Strategist http://www.hpe.com/engage/open
source
Open Source Profession, WW Linux Community Lead
http://github.com/bcornec FLOSS projects: http://mondorescue.org
http://project-builder.org
Musique ancienne? http://www.musique-ancienne.org
http://www.medieval.org
------------------------------------------------------------
------------------
Check out the vibrant tech community on one of the world's most
engaging tech sites, Slashdot.org! http://sdm.link/slashdot
_______________________________________________
Mondo-devel mailing list
https://lists.sourceforge.net/lists/listinfo/mondo-devel
Loading...